Cultivating Connection: Strategies for Member Engagement

Member engagement is the cornerstone of any thriving association. It’s not enough to simply attract new members; keeping them engaged, active, and invested in your mission is essential for long-term success. This requires a multifaceted approach that combines understanding member needs, personalizing communication, offering valuable content, and leveraging technology. 

Understand the Needs of Your Members

The foundation of effective engagement lies in understanding your members’ needs and expectations. This involves conducting surveys, focus groups, and regular feedback sessions. These insights allow you to tailor your programs, events, and services. It’s essential to segment your membership base to recognize the diverse needs across different groups, such as new members, long-term members, young professionals, and senior executives, etc.

Personalize Communication

Personalized communication is a powerful tool. Moving beyond generic messages to tailored, relevant content can significantly enhance the member experience. Utilize member data to customize emails, newsletters, and other communications. Address members by their names, recognize their achievements, and recommend resources based on their interests and activities. Personalized communication fosters a sense of individual importance and strengthens the bond between members and the association.

Provide Value Through Content

Providing valuable, high-quality content keeps members coming back for more. This includes webinars, whitepapers, research reports, articles, and videos that address the specific interests and challenges of your members. Regularly update your content library to keep it fresh and relevant. Additionally, consider offering exclusive content to members, such as early access to new research or special reports. This not only provides value but also reinforces the benefits of membership.

Create Opportunities for Networking

Networking is a key reason why individuals join associations. Facilitate networking opportunities through events, both online and offline, where members can connect, share ideas, and build relationships. Host regular meetups, webinars, and conferences that encourage interaction. Use social media platforms and online forums to create spaces for ongoing conversation and community building. Networking not only enhances member satisfaction but also fosters a sense of belonging and community.

Encourage Member Participation

Encourage members to get involved in committees, special interest groups, and volunteer opportunities. Offer leadership roles and recognize members for their contributions. Participation should be made easy and rewarding, with clear paths to involvement and recognition for efforts. By creating a culture of active engagement, you empower members to take ownership of their membership experience and contribute meaningfully to the association’s success.

Leverage Technology for Engagement

Technology is a powerful enabler of member engagement. Use a robust membership management system to track member interactions and preferences. Implement a user-friendly website with a members-only area offering exclusive resources. Use email marketing tools to send personalized, automated messages. Leverage social media to connect with members and share updates. Additionally, consider developing a mobile app to provide easy access to resources, event information, and networking opportunities on the go.

Offer Exclusive Benefits

Exclusive benefits are a major draw for membership and a key factor in retaining members. Offer benefits that are unique to your association, such as discounts on events, access to premium content, or special professional development opportunities. Highlight these benefits regularly in your communications to remind members of the value they receive. Exclusive benefits not only add tangible value to membership but also create a sense of exclusivity and privilege.

Continuous Feedback and Improvement

Continuous improvement is essential for maintaining high levels of member engagement. Regularly solicit feedback through surveys, polls, and direct communication. Use this feedback to make informed decisions about your programs, services, and communications. Show members that their input is valued by implementing their suggestions and communicating changes. This ongoing dialogue helps to build trust and demonstrates your commitment to meeting members’ needs.

Building a Thriving Community

Ultimately, member engagement is about building a thriving community. Foster a culture of collaboration, support, and shared purpose. Celebrate member achievements and milestones. Create opportunities for members to contribute to the association’s mission and vision. A strong, engaged community is self-sustaining, with members actively involved in driving the association’s success. By focusing on these strategies, associations can cultivate deep, lasting connections with their members, ensuring long-term engagement and loyalty.

Member engagement is a dynamic, ongoing process that requires a strategic approach and continuous effort. By understanding member needs, personalizing communication, providing valuable content, and leveraging technology, associations can create a vibrant, engaged community. Offering exclusive benefits and fostering active participation further enhances the member experience. Through continuous feedback and improvement, associations can remain responsive to member needs and build a strong foundation for long-term success. By implementing these strategies, associations can turn members into passionate advocates, driving growth and achieving their mission.
